Is St. Augustine a walkable city?
With popular neighbourhoods and leading sights within walking distance of the city centre, St. Augustine is a great destination to tour on foot. Have fun wandering between Vilano Beach and Cathedral Basilica of St. Augustine. Then take a stroll through Downtown Historic District, located 0.16 kilometres from the centre, and Uptown, which is roughly 2 kilometres away.
